Socioeconomic complex system is a complicated huge system, it refers to every aspect, furthermore refers to economic activity, social activity and natural intricacy, which need us to adopt the methodology of system science to study and analyze.Socioeconomic complex system has the basic tributes of openness, complicated, hierarchy, nonlinear and dynamic.Holistic viewpoint is important in the field of complex system. For evaluating effectively the complex decision problem, it is essentially to let expert make logical judgments from the holistic viewpoint. However, human's acquaintances with the complex socioeconomic system are not very enough to make relatively accurate evaluations on the holistic behavior. As has been pointed out in the theory of complex system, what experts can do is only to give the semi-theoretical and semi-experiential opinions full of indeterminacy, based on their knowledge, experience and even intuition.Analytic network process is a effective tool to analyze the complex decision problems. Five basic types are divided in the ANP, i.e. the hierarchy system with inner independence, the circular system with inner independence (CSII), the hierarchy system with inner dependence (HSID), hierarch system with inner dependence and feedback and circular system with inner dependence. However, only the CSII and the HSID systems are discussed in this paper. First, In the ANP analysis, the supermatrix of reflecting the mutual influence among GC, CC, and AC, is very vital to the final LIP ranking. As suggested by Saaty, the submatrix is constructed by making paired comparisons among the elements in GC, respective to alternatives, and represented by the point estimates. It is intended that the point estimate approach for the relative preference of compared elements, is not reasonable for constructing the influence submatrix of AC to GC. The reason lies in that the comparison pattern is in essence to let experts make point estimates of logical judgments from the holistic viewpoint, and thus make experts feel very difficult to express their uncertain judgments on the complex characteristics of socioeconomic systems. To solve the above problem, the concept of interval estimate on the relative preference is presented in this paper, with the CSII system referred. For applying the concept to the real world problems, based on the technological core of relative efficiency evaluation used in DEA, namely, selecting a set of favorable weights to maximize the DMU's relative efficiency score, a modified ranking approach to alternatives is presented. The illustrative example proves that the approach is dependable. Since the interval estimates can well reflect the indeterminacy and the difficulty that experts can meet during constructing the influence submatrix of AC to GC, the presented approach is regarded as more practical to the real world problem.
